Heim >Web-Frontend >js-Tutorial >Wie extrahiere ich Daten aus HTML-Tabellen in JavaScript?
Abrufen von Daten aus HTML-Tabellen in JavaScript
Das Durchlaufen von Tabellenzeilen und -zellen ist für das Extrahieren von Daten aus HTML-Tabellen in JavaScript unerlässlich. So erreichen Sie dies umfassend:
1. Durch alle Tabellenzeilen iterieren:
Verwenden Sie die rows-Eigenschaft des Tabellenelements, um auf einzelne Zeilen zuzugreifen. Das folgende Beispiel veranschaulicht, wie alle Tabellenzeilen durchlaufen werden:
var table = document.getElementById("mytab1"); for (var i = 0, row; row = table.rows[i]; i++) { // Access current row using the 'row' variable }
2. Durch die Spalten jeder Zeile iterieren:
Verwenden Sie innerhalb jeder Zeile die Eigenschaft „Zellen“, um die Tabellenzellen abzurufen. Das folgende Snippet zeigt, wie die Spalten für jede Zeile durchlaufen werden:
for (var i = 0, row; row = table.rows[i]; i++) { for (var j = 0, col; col = row.cells[j]; j++) { // Access current cell using the 'col' variable } }
3. Nur durch Tabellenzellen iterieren:
Wenn die Zeilenidentifizierung nicht entscheidend ist, können Sie mit der Zelleneigenschaft des Tabellenelements direkt alle Tabellenzellen durchlaufen:
for (var i = 0, cell; cell = table.cells[i]; i++) { // Access current cell using the 'cell' variable }
Dieser Ansatz ermöglicht eine effiziente Datenextraktion ohne Rücksicht auf Zeileninformationen.
Das obige ist der detaillierte Inhalt vonWie extrahiere ich Daten aus HTML-Tabellen in JavaScript?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!